8.3.6 Union, Intersection and Difference of files
-------------------------------------------------

Combine ‘sort’, ‘uniq’ and ‘join’ to perform the equivalent of set
operations on files:

Command                              outcome
--------------------------------------------------------------------------
‘sort -u file1 file2’                Union of unsorted files
                                     
‘sort file1 file2 | uniq -d’         Intersection of unsorted files
                                     
‘sort file1 file1 file2 | uniq’      Difference of unsorted files
                                     
‘sort file1 file2 | uniq -u’         Symmetric Difference of unsorted
                                     files
                                     
‘join -t'' -a1 -a2 file1 file2’      Union of sorted files
                                     
‘join -t'' file1 file2’              Intersection of sorted files
                                     
‘join -t'' -v2 file1 file2’          Difference of sorted files
                                     
‘join -t'' -v1 -v2 file1 file2’      Symmetric Difference of sorted
                                     files
                                     

   All examples above operate on entire lines and not on specific
fields: ‘sort’ without ‘-k’ and ‘join -t''’ both consider entire lines
as the key.
